Last updated on July 4th, 2023
- The property is within my budget. However, the interior of its kitchen is sloppily designed
- There is nothing wrong with this property. Rather, it is all that I need. But, is it not way too pricey?
- I do not know. I always wanted a more roomy and airy property. This one is kind of stuffy and dark
When it comes to buying and renting a property, you can not get it right in one single go. How can you if you have not slouched in exhaustion from one property to another and to another?
If you agree with all that we have just said now, we regret to inform you that you have entered the wrong parallel universe. This universe has well-crafted real estate apps like Bayut which resolve to address all your concerns with regard to buying and selling of property at one single place.
Do not be shocked. We are not bluffing. We understand how exciting the idea of real estate apps sounds. Therefore, if you are someone who wants to build a real estate app like Bayut, we are not amazed. Real estate apps are very promising and hold the ability to transform the whole real estate market.
We know how eager you are to know the cost analysis of building a real estate app like Bayut. Before we plunge into doing so, let’s just get a brief understanding of Bayut and its working mechanism.
Table of Contents
ToggleWhat is Bayut?
As far as real estate in UAE is concerned, Bayut is an ultimate game-changer. Established in the year 2008 by diligent Khan brothers, Bayut is a one place destination for buying, selling, and listing of properties in UAE.
In simple words, if a consumer is looking to purchase or rent an accommodation, they can do so via Bayut as all the verified properties across UAE are comprehensively listed on it at accurate market prices. A consumer can use a plethora of filters available to narrow down his/her/their property options and finally select the one that has been made especially for him/her/them.
Not just that. If a seller is looking to sell property and could not find eligible buyers, Bayut is the cure to all his/her/their problems. All he/she/they have to do is to post vivid pictures as well as videos of their property and give an elaborate description. Comprehensive information acts as a very persuasive pitch to the buyer and assists the buyers in making informed decisions.
For buyers, Bayut makes things pretty easier by offering you an estimate of the time it will take for you to commute between the listed property and other destinations.
What are the diverse types of apps that function in the real estate industry?
There are several stakeholders when it comes to the real estate market arena. Therefore, it is possible to have as many apps as there are stakeholders or to have a single app that caters to the singular needs of every single stakeholder. We have elucidated below the various varieties of real estate apps that you can successfully integrate into one single real estate app of yours –
-
Buying/Renting App –
As the name suggests, such apps target potential buyers and lessees by offering them countless property listings in and around a desirable location. A user of such apps may use many significant filters in order to pin down their options and come to one suitable choice.
-
Real Estate Agents’ App –
Another important stakeholder in the real estate market is a broker. By offering an app to a broker as a platform to market his/her/their services, you are sitting on a gold mine.
-
Property Management App –
Through such apps, you can facilitate a user in management of numerous properties. A user can track the payment of rent, maintenance requests and much more.
What are the must-have features to Build a Real Estate App Like Bayut?
If you think that is just what Bayut is, you are absolutely mistaken. It is much more than that. We are listing below the diverse features of Bayut that you would really want in your real estate app –
-
Search Feature and Databases –
If we were to build a real estate app like Bayut, we would have ensured that the comfort of the consumers remains at the top of our list of priorities for our real estate app.
When you ensure comfort for a buyer/lessee from the time he/she/they decide to search to buy/rent property on your app, just be assured that you have ruled his/her/their hearts. Offer as many significant filters as you can to help them to narrow down their options so that they can make an easy choice. We have listed some essential features that you must consider to add on to your search functionality –
- Location
- Price
- Area coverage
- Number of bedrooms
- Number of bathrooms
- Type of property
- Year of construction
- Mortgage calculation
- Neighbourhood essentialities
-
Map Integration –
We know that you must have already thought about integrating diverse map APIs for your real estate app. Wait, have you not? But why not?
Having robust map integrations for your real estate app is quite fruitful. Firstly, your users will get a ready route to a property they like. Secondly, they can probe the neighbourhood and check whether educational and health institutions are in the vicinity. Lastly, your users can estimate the distance between the desirable property and various other places right there on the app.
It is, for sure, that your app can not do without integration with relevant Map APIs. There are many prevalent players in the market that offer customised mapping solutions for app development. Google Maps, MapBox, and OpentStreetMap are some examples. We have mentioned certain mapping APIs you cannot do without –
- Maps API
- Roads API
- Places API
- Distance Matrix API
- Directions API
- Geocoding API
We recommend you to choose between Google Maps and MapBox which have been in cut throat competition with each other. Pick up any one of these two which ideally meets the demands of your app.
-
Social Media Integration –
By integrating your real estate app with popular social media platforms, you are doing your application a huge favour. You do not have to squander money over high profile marketing plans because your users will be doing it for you for free. How is that going to happen? We have stated it below –
- When you allow your realtors to showcase their property listing on their social media platforms, it not only helps them reach a potential user base.
- The prospective buyers on your app can also exhibit the property of their liking onto their social media accounts in order to secure an opinion from their closed ones and finalise the purchase.
- In both the cases, your app gets to make its name amongst a wider audience without incurring any additional cost
-
Admin Panel –
In the contemporary era, data is the king. We know that you know it fully. Therefore, a real estate app, or for that sake any app, without an admin panel will not make any sense.
An admin panel provides you with an intelligible form of data which you can use to strategize marketing and further your app. There are ready-made admin panels available which you can tweak a bit to make it more in alignment with your app’s purpose. We have stated below the diverse ways you can use your admin panel –
- Detailed report and analysis of user activities
- Management of property listings
- Thorough analysis of sales and revenues
- Bank and other credit information of the user
-
Mortgage Calculator –
What if your users can know how exactly buying that house will affect their financial health? How incredibly cool it is?
Incorporating a mortgage calculator into your real estate app will help your users to determine the monthly instalments they would have to pluck out of their incomes in order to finance the property they are thinking of purchasing. We have stated below some of the reasons why having a mortgage calculator in your app is a wise investment –
- Through mortgage calculator, you are helping your users to make a more rational decision which will have an ultimate positive impact over their psychology.
- Of course, there will be no space of mistake in the calculation for the very obvious reasons.
- The buyers will be able to make a quick, and most probably, an affirmative decision.
-
Quick Chatting –
No, do not let your users wait for long hours to get answers to those shedloads of questions, big or small. They deserve better.
Just render them the power of sending a message instantly to the concerned realtor and get answers to all those questions that have been bothering them. Choosing chatting as a medium of communication is better than call because –
- Some people do simply prefer chat over call
- People can chat when they are travelling or are in between multiple meetings
- You can always refer back to a chat for quick recollection if you forget a part or two of the conversation
-
CRM Solutions and Push notification –
While data is the king, customers are the emperors. Taking note of the preferences of your customers will help your app in the long run.
Therefore, we highly recommend you to have sophisticated Customer Relationship Management (CRM) software incorporated into your app so that you know your customers and their opinions with regard to real estate closely. Having a elaborate CRM system has the following advantages –
- Better service
- Increased sales
- Improved app
You can always send personalised push notifications to your customers in order to engage them in business and make the sales happen.
Also, read: Ultimate Guide To Cost To Develop a Real Estate Crowdfunding App Like Fundrise
What do you need to do to Build a Real Estate App Like Bayut?
No, developing a real estate app is not a child’s play. It involves a very comprehensive process in order to build an app that efficiently delivers what it intends to do without any glitches.
To further rationalise things for you, we have delineated the development process of a real estate app like Bayut –
-
Research –
There are many apps in the market that zealously address the concerns of one or many stakeholders involved in the real estate market. If you want to thrive, you can not create just any other real estate app. You have to create an app that outshines all other apps.
To do so, just leave everything and dive into profound research. We have given below some pointers to give you one or two cue about what you need to research –
- Current movement in the real estate market
- Existing real estate apps and their respective user base
- General and exclusive features of all these apps
- Performance of all the apps in terms of revenue
- Consumer problems and psychology in the real estate scenario
-
Aim –
When you are convinced that you know everything you need to know about the real estate domain in general and property apps in particular, you are all ready to set an aim.
Follow the steps given below and get closer to your target consumer base –
- Pick one consumer problem that has enthralled your interest and has not been touched upon by the other existing apps
- Pick a consumer problem, which even though has been addressed by an app or two, but rather carelessly
- You can always amalgamate two or more of the consumer issues, if you want and can offer a collective solution to them. Make sure that the issues you choose are relevant to the real estate context, otherwise the consumerbase may be rendered confused
- Come up with as creative and viable solutions as possible so that it would be easy for your app to stand apart from other apps
- Read the previous section again and prepare a list of features crucial to the efficiency of the app
-
List –
What is there to offer on a real estate app to a likely buyer or a lessee if not for the property listings? Therefore, as soon as you have set your aim right, kickoff the listing process.
Listing can be done in the following three ways –
- You can make use of Multiple Listing Services (MLS) which is simply a collective database of a group of brokers in a particular area. MLS is created in order to ease the process of selling/leasing out and buying/leasing in of properties.
- If MLS is not available in the areas you are targeting, then look out for a community of brokers who may have some collective data with them with regard to properties open for sale/lease. Such data may be unorganised, unlike MLS, but can reduce your listing work
- If nothing works out, you will have to individually list all the properties in the targeted areas. It may raise the time and the cost of the development of your real estate app
- It would be crucial for you to determine on a priority basis the ways you would want to update and verify your listings
-
Hire –
Your product concept is now defined. It is now time to take your app development to the next level, which is to hire a team of developers.
How the hiring and development process will unravel is stated below. Take a look –
- You will have to choose an app development company through a rigorous screening process
- After successful selection, get in touch with the company’s professional consultants and elaborately discuss your idea
- Plug loopholes, if any, in the app idea and remove unnecessary and unviable features
- Discuss all the variables that may affect the cost and take a look at the cost estimation given by the company
- The development process will as such begin. Make sure that you actively engage in the development process and take constant updates from your development team
- Also, give them feedback on daily basis so that the resultant app is exactly as you desired
- Keep a keen eye on consumers’ response to the app after it is released and get the glitches fixed by the development team as soon as you detect them
- Make sure that you app has been maintained and updated regularly
How much cost does it take to Build a Real Estate App Like Bayut?
Obviously, the cost of developing an is pivotal in the app development process. Usually, the cost to develop a real estate app like Bayut is $ 30000. However, this is a very general estimation and the cost may vary depending on endless factors.
We have stated some factors below which directly affect the cost of developing a real estate app –
-
Size of the app –
Size of a real estate app is directly proportional to the size of the app. In simpler terms, the bigger the app, the more the cost and vice-versa.
-
Features –
Is it not obvious that a real estate app with more features will take more time to develop and hence, is costlier? It is as obvious as the fact that the more complex features, such as payment integration, will demand more expertise and time to develop, compelling you to loosen some purse strings.
-
Platform –
The platform you choose for your real estate app has a direct effect over its cost of development. When you choose iOS over android, you have chosen for your real estate app a more expensive app development process.
-
Native or Cross-platform –
If you chose to craft native applications for iOS as well as android operating systems, you would have to incur expenses for two separate development teams. On the other hand, the same is not the case for cross-platform app development, where only a single team of developers develop apps for both the platforms using a single codebase.
-
Design –
If you and your team of developers have decided upon a simpler design for your app, then your money is safe in your pocket. However, if a large number of features command that you incorporate complexity into your app design, then get ready to exceed your budget.
-
Location of development –
Whether your team of developers is located in India or the UAE says a lot about the cost of the app development. In labour-intensive countries like India, the cost of a developer-hour is way less than what it is in developed countries like the Dubai. Therefore, choose the location of your development team wisely.
The factors above are crucial drivers of the cost of building a real estate app like Bayut. While taking a precise estimation of cost, all these factors are kept an eye upon so that the cost of development of your app stays well within your budget.
Related Article: How Much Does It Cost to Develop a Real Estate App like Zillow?
All set to Build a Real Estate App Like Bayut?
As a top-notch app development company, iTechnolabs has only one prime objective – to make the dreams of its clients all real and powerful with its never-ending hunger for excellence. So, if you have this stellar, sleek and superb real estate app idea rotting in your mind, do not let it. Just reach out to iTechnolabs and give your ideas the wings to fly.
With A-class developers who do not let a single app problem go unsolved, iTechnolabs have served a rich portfolio of clients spread world-wide. We have specially stunned our clients by developing sophisticated and speedy real estate apps with our ultra-modern technology and tools. Our professional consultants possess immense market knowledge to help you shape your idea and minimise the costs.
Do not overthink. iTechnolabs is just a click away. Connect with us right now!